Arlo Gilbert is a serial founder and entrepreneur with three decades of experience launching and scaling SaaS businesses, currently leading Osano, a prominent data privacy platform based in Austin. He has founded multiple successful companies—including Meta SaaS, acquired by Flexera, and iCall, which served millions of users—and blends product vision with hands-on technical problem solving (“I code out of necessity”). Arlo has led exits, raised venture funding, and run cross-functional post-acquisition integrations, giving him rare end-to-end experience from seed to M&A. His background spans consumer-scale services, SaaS spend management, and privacy compliance, with a knack for inventing markets as he did for cloud-focused software asset management. Notably, he combines political science training with deep operational chops, having lobbied on technology policy early in his career. Pragmatic and relentlessly builder-focused, he returns to founding when strategic work is done.
